High Speed 2 Line

Question for Department for Transport

UIN 228006, tabled on 17 March 2015

To ask the Secretary of State for Transport, what (a) surveys, (b) modelling or (c) other methods his Department used to calculate the distribution across London transport zones of High Speed 2 passengers; and whether figures used for such calculations were of mainline or other passengers.

Answered on

20 March 2015

The distribution of existing rail demand across the Greater London area has two steps. The first step spreads the demand across London into 7 high level zones in the PLANET framework model on the basis of National Rail Travel Survey (NRTS) data and ticket sales data. The second step to disaggregate the demand from these high level zones into 1211 smaller zones uses demand distributions from Transport for London’s detailed RAILPLAN model.

Named day
Named day questions only occur in the House of Commons. The MP tabling the question specifies the date on which they should receive an answer. MPs may not table more than five named day questions on a single day.
